What a beautiful girl.
I notice she has some body language that shows pain in rats - eyes squinting and ears back (have a Google of 'signs of pain in rats' or 'grimace chart rats').
Metacam (Meloxicam) is a good pain relief for rats if you can get hold of any, or if the vet will dispense it to you. Otherwise the options on the Rat Guide page might help.
